Jodie has sent me a progress report and an image of her first blouse. I love the pattern and wanted to share her comments:
Anyway on to my first white shirt plan. I've bought a really lovely white shirting - with a woven twill pin-stripe (about an eigth of an inch wide). It's very soft and feels beautiful I'll be making it into Simplicity 2614 (a Threads magazine collection pattern). I've made this before in a sleeveless version. It's a pullover style, mostly cut on the bias.
I'm making view c with sleeves and ties( - may change my mind on the ties or they may just be shorter). The entire back is cut on the bias - which I find doesn't fit me well (sway back). I'm going to cut a yoke line and have only the lower portion of the back be on the bias - which is similar to the front. I'm not a fan of gathered/puffed sleeves, so I'll be reducing the gathering at the top of the sleeve/shoulder and reducing/converting the bottom of the sleeve to a few pleats. That's the plan, anyway! I hope to get it cut out and any interfacing applied this weekend. -
